## Releases

Quick note for the sync: GarageGlance v2.4 ships the occupancy feed for the Marlowe Street deck, now polling sensors every 30 seconds instead of two minutes. Counts should stop drifting during rush hour. Tag releases off `main`, run the feed smoke test, and ping Tova if the diff looks weird. All release artifacts must be verified against the key below.

signing key of tahog-tajog = bky6_QV8tna

**Q: How should my plugin use idempotency keys when retrying payments through Payflume?**

Generate one key per logical charge, not per attempt, and reuse it on every retry — Payflume deduplicates for 48 hours. Never derive keys from timestamps, since retries will mint new ones and double-charge. If a request times out, retry with the same key; the gateway returns the original result. To test dedup behavior against the sandbox gateway, unlock the sandbox recovery console using the passphrase shown below.

vault phrase of yaduf-yajop = lamath-kelix-aldion-zorius-ulaox-eliax-gorox-norok-fenael-fenath-julael-pelius-belius-druion

= Break-Glass Access: stringharvest =

The stringharvest script extracts translation strings from all Tansy-platform repos and pushes them to the Loomworks localization queue. If the scheduled run fails and translators are blocked, on-call may invoke break-glass mode, which bypasses the repo allowlist and writes directly to the queue. Log the incident first; break-glass runs are audited weekly. The break-glass credential store unlocks only with the passphrase that follows below.

vault phrase of tagag-fawef = lammir-ulaiel-oliax-belox-eliox-ulaok-gilael-norys-holox-fenir